Output 21eacb29927e27b9c30f02f25e3264ccba1efa346d9a2ad5ebf6c0adbd761d88:1

value
70059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1288fb72673b743efc037dac61fbe3fee2148e97 OP_EQUAL
address
33P2Bgr4XpdfmAywmYhuFBktuhaa1yZGyD
transaction
21eacb29927e27b9c30f02f25e3264ccba1efa346d9a2ad5ebf6c0adbd761d88
spent
true